Randamoozham (Malayalam: രണ്ടാമൂഴം), which translates to "The Second Turn" or "The Second Round," is a landmark novel by the legendary Indian author M. T. Vasudevan Nair. Published in 1984, it retells the story of the Indian epic Mahabharata from the perspective of Bhimasena (Bhima)—the second Pandava, often stereotyped as the gluttonous, brute-force strongman.
In M. T.’s hands, Bhima is no mere caricature. He is a sensitive, wronged, melancholic giant. The novel strips away the divine aura of the gods and presents the Kurukshetra war as a political slaughter driven by feudalism, loyalty, and betrayal. It won the Kerala Sahitya Akademi Award and the Vayalar Award and has since been translated into several languages, including English under the title "The Second Turn."
Randamoozham is a tragedy of the highest order. It is the tragedy of a man who has the power to conquer the world but is bound by "Pitruvakya" (father's word) and filial duty to remain a servant to his less capable brothers. M.T. Vasudevan Nair succeeds in giving a voice to the voiceless, making Randamoozham not just a retelling of an epic, but a profound commentary on the human condition. Unlike traditional retellings that focus on Krishna or Arjuna, Randamoozham
highlights the internal struggles and emotional depth of Bhima. The Tragic Hero
: Bhima is portrayed as the "main architect" of the Pandava victory, yet he is consistently overshadowed by his brothers—Yudhishthira in seniority and Arjuna in fame. Humanizing the Epic
: The book strips away divine intervention, presenting characters as vulnerable mortals driven by human emotions, flaws, and dilemmas. Perspective Shift
: It explores Bhima's often-unnoticed affection for his wife, Draupadi, and his grief for his son, Ghatokkach, whose sacrifice is frequently treated as secondary to that of Arjuna's son, Abhimanyu.
